How Credit Risk Is Factored in Corporate Bond Spreads

Share


The financial markets have for long grappled with a disconnect between the high credit spreads of corporate bonds and the relatively low returns earned by corporate bond investors in recent decades, despite historically suffering only moderate default losses, on average. A recent Wharton paper cracks this puzzle, paving the way for a clearer perspective on the long-run performance of corporate bonds and the risks for investors who hold them.

The paper, titled “Reconstructing a Century of U.S. Corporate Bonds: Credit Risk in Historical Perspective,” is co-authored by finance professors Nikolai Roussanov of Wharton, Mohammad Ghaderi of the University of Kansas, and Sebastien Plante and Sang Byung Seo of the University of Wisconsin-Madison.

Investors in corporate bonds would expect bond prices and their returns to reflect two types of risks by benchmarking them against similar-tenured Treasury bonds, which are the safest around. One is the risk of default, for which they would expect a credit risk premium. The other is the risk stemming from interest rate fluctuations and captured by the duration of the bonds, which is compensated with a term premium.

A Disconnect in Credit Spreads

But that logic hasn’t held up consistently for investment-grade corporate bonds over different time periods, the paper found. Its analysis of corporate bond pricing data over 128 years — from 1895 to 2022 — showed that the credit risk premiums are insignificant and small for investment-grade bonds in recent history spanning the past 50 years until COVID, but they are significant over longer periods of 100 years or more.

The paper explains the puzzle of the apparent contradiction between the (large) credit spreads and the observed (low) returns on corporate bonds in the recent data (in excess of treasuries).

In theory, credit spread and the credit risk premium should track each other closely for investment-grade bonds, where expected default losses are very small, the paper pointed out. Yet the estimated credit risk premium exceeds the average credit spread in the first half (1947-1985) but falls well below it in the second half (1986-2022).

Over the long term, going back to 1947 (postwar sample) or even further back to 1926, the estimated credit risk premium is substantially larger and highly significant across all rating categories, the paper noted. Credit spreads include both credit risk premia and expected default losses on bonds.

That finding shows a clear and unbroken relationship between credit risk and its compensation, the paper noted. In fact, historical yield spreads between U.S. corporate and government bonds are large relative to bond defaults and losses, and they vary substantially over business cycles, showing a “sizable” premium for bearing credit risk, the paper continued.

The credit spreads in the long sample were too large to be just justified by historical default rates or losses, Roussanov said. He explained that the credit spread gap represents not just the default rates, but also compensation for the risk that investors bear.

“From the standpoint of an investor looking at historical returns and credit risk, corporate bonds are quite an attractive component of a portfolio.”— Nikolai Roussanov

The long-run sample showed that corporate bonds that are more exposed to stock and corporate bond market returns, as well as shocks to industrial production growth and inflation, earn substantially higher expected returns. “Crucially, this variation is driven almost entirely by the credit risk premium,” the paper pointed out.

Solving the Puzzle

The paper narrowed down the source of the puzzle in recent history, or in the last 50 years, to two factors. One is that the last 50 years is “highly unrepresentative” compared to the full historical sample period, which encompasses multiple cycles of widening and tightening of credit spreads. The effect of that in the last 50 years is that the estimated credit risk premium falls far below the average credit spread.

The other explanation is the role of a measurement bias in research literature relating to the callability feature in corporate bonds, which allows issuers to refinance their debt when interest rates decline. When these bonds are incorrectly matched to long-duration Treasuries, the effect is of inflating the estimated term premium, which understates the credit risk premium. This measurement bias is important in the post-1986 sample because of the persistent decline in interest rates in that period.

“The recent behavior of corporate bonds is unusual and a phenomenon that is mostly associated with the secular decline in interest rates since 1982,” Roussanov said. By contrast, bond investors earned significant amounts of credit risk premia in the earlier period, he added. Corporate bonds typically have lower tenures, or durations, compared to Treasuries, and their sensitivity to interest rates increases as their durations get longer, pushing payoffs farther into the future, he explained.

The Future of Bond Investing

“From the standpoint of an investor looking at historical returns and credit risk, corporate bonds are quite an attractive component of a portfolio,” Roussanov said. “Just based on that risk-return trade-off, corporate bonds are more attractive than government bonds. They occupy a potentially more important place in an investor’s portfolio than you would guess just by their fraction of total market capitalization.”

Roussanov noted that corporate bond investing is very different now from what it was 100 years ago or 50 years ago. The market now has bond ETFs (exchange-traded funds), and many investors trade in a basket of bonds at a portfolio level rather than trading in individual bonds. All of that improves liquidity.

“But the fundamental reasons for having a credit risk premium are still there because in a big economic crisis, corporate bonds will suffer defaults, and the risk of defaults will drive prices down and spreads up,” Roussanov said. “It happened during the great financial recession of 2008, and it could happen again. So, this is a risk that investors do bear and want to be compensated for.”

One important takeaway from the study is that credit spreads, on average, predict future bond returns, just as for stocks, where dividend yields and price-earnings ratios predict future returns.

While it is true that high credit spreads in bonds predict higher defaults in the future, in that setting, investors tend to also earn disproportionately higher returns. What actually happens is credit spreads spike more than warranted in response to fears of rising defaults, Roussanov explained. “The subsequent defaults are not large enough to eat away at that extra credit spread that investors earn, and so they earn higher returns.” Establishing this predictive relationship reliably requires data spanning a long period of time, which was not available until now.

The study’s findings could help the corporate bond market achieve better price discovery as well, “because more data is obviously better for training models,” Roussanov said. “We’ve had interest from various quantitative trading firms, and some of them act as market makers for bonds. Having more data will help potentially do that more efficiently.”

The paper empirically disentangles the credit risk premium and the term premium for corporate bonds by overcoming the limitations of long-run bond return data. It resolves that by showing that the credit risk premium is positive and economically significant.
